GSK (GSK) quarterly results | margin performance and investor confidence remain in focus. GSK re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$0.465,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.4478 by 3.84%. Revenue figures were not disclosed. Despite the earnings beat, the stock declined by 1.23% in the session, suggesting possible investor concerns about forward visibility or broader market headwinds.

GSK’s Q1 2026 EPS beat reflects continued operational discipline and strong execution across its core pharmaceutical and vaccine segments. The company’s specialty medicines portfolio, particularly in respiratory and HIV therapies, likely contributed to the earnings outperformance. GSK has been streamlining its cost structure and focusing on high-growth areas such as shingles vaccines and long-acting HIV treatments. While the company did not provide segment-level revenue breakdowns for the quarter, the margin expansion implied by the EPS beat indicates improved profitability. GSK’s ongoing R&D pipeline advancements, including recent regulatory submissions for respiratory syncytial virus (RSV) and new cancer immunotherapies, may have supported the positive earnings trajectory. The company’s supply chain optimization efforts and favorable foreign exchange effects may also have played a role. Nonetheless, the absence of top-line growth data leaves some ambiguity regarding volume trends and pricing dynamics. Investors will likely monitor upcoming quarters for more granular financial disclosures to assess the sustainability of these earnings gains.

GSK has not yet provided formal forward guidance for the remainder of 2026, but management continues to emphasize its long-term growth strategy centered on innovation and portfolio prioritization. The company expects to build on its recent momentum in vaccines and specialty medicines, while addressing patent cliffs in its established products. GSK anticipates that upcoming clinical data readouts and regulatory decisions will be critical catalysts. However, risks remain, including heightened competition in the respiratory and HIV markets, potential pricing pressures from governments and payers, and ongoing litigation related to its former consumer health business. The company also faces currency headwinds and supply chain challenges that may affect margins. GSK is pursuing strategic partnerships and bolt-on acquisitions to bolster its pipeline. Investors should note that the lack of explicit revenue guidance for Q1 adds to near-term uncertainty. Management’s cautious tone during the earnings call suggests a focus on sustaining operational efficiency while navigating a volatile macroeconomic environment.
